Grilling vegetables in a cast iron pan on the smoker is a fantastic way to capture smoky flavors and achieve a delicious roast at the same time.
Ingredients:
- Mixed vegetables (peppers, courgettes, piglets, onions)
- Helvetic Barbeque Salt-n-Pepper Rub
Here is a summary of how you can deglaze vegetables with beer:
- Prepare the vegetables: Choose vegetables of your choice and cut them into even pieces.
- Heat the pan: Place the cast iron pan on the smoker or grill and let it get hot.
- Sauté the vegetables: Add some oil to the pan, add the vegetables and season with Helvetic Barbeque Salt-n-Pepper RUB. Sear it until it caramelizes around the edges.
- Deglaze with beer: Pour a spicy beer over the vegetables, just enough to cover the bottom of the pan. The beer will add an additional flavor complex as it evaporates and the vegetables will absorb the flavors.
- Smoke and steam: Close the lid of the smoker or grill to cook the vegetables in the beer steam and intensify the smoky flavor.
- Finish cooking: Let the vegetables cook until most of the beer has evaporated and the vegetables have reached the desired consistency.
- Season and serve: Season as required and serve warm.
Make sure you choose a beer whose flavors harmonize well with your vegetables. Darker beers such as a stout or porter can harmonize particularly well with earthy vegetables such as mushrooms or eggplants, while a lighter beer such as a lager or pilsner goes well with more delicate vegetables such as peppers or zucchinis.
This method is simple but effective and adds a delicious depth to your grilled vegetables.
